当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云轻量服务器配置,阿里云轻量服务器配置

阿里云轻量服务器配置,阿里云轻量服务器配置

您仅提供“阿里云轻量服务器配置,阿里云轻量服务器配置”这一重复内容,由于缺乏具体的服务器配置相关信息,如CPU、内存、存储、带宽等参数,无法准确生成关于阿里云轻量服务器...

您仅提供了“阿里云轻量服务器配置,阿里云轻量服务器配置”这一重复内容,没有关于阿里云轻量服务器配置的具体信息,无法生成准确的100 - 200字摘要。如果能有诸如CPU、内存、存储、网络带宽等配置方面的详细信息,如它的不同套餐对应的资源情况、适用场景、价格等相关内容,就可以生成相应的摘要。

《阿里云轻量服务器配置全攻略:从入门到进阶》

阿里云轻量服务器配置,阿里云轻量服务器配置

一、引言

随着云计算技术的不断发展,阿里云轻量服务器以其便捷性、性价比高的特点受到了众多开发者、中小企业和创业者的青睐,正确地配置阿里云轻量服务器对于发挥其最佳性能、满足各种业务需求至关重要。

二、选择合适的实例类型

1、性能需求评估

- 在配置阿里云轻量服务器之前,首先要明确自己的业务需求,如果是搭建一个小型的个人博客网站,对计算资源的需求相对较低,选择基础型的实例就可能足够,但如果是运行一个小型电商平台,涉及到较多的数据库查询和用户交互,就需要考虑具有更高CPU和内存配置的实例。

- 对于一个流量不大的静态网站,1核1G内存的轻量服务器可以轻松应对,而对于具有动态内容、需要同时处理多个用户请求的Web应用,可能需要2核2G或更高配置的实例。

2、操作系统选择

- 阿里云轻量服务器提供了多种操作系统供用户选择,如Linux的Ubuntu、CentOS,以及Windows Server等。

- 对于熟悉Linux命令行操作、追求高性能和安全性的用户,Ubuntu或CentOS是不错的选择,Ubuntu具有丰富的软件包资源和良好的社区支持,CentOS则以稳定性著称,适合运行企业级的应用,如果业务需要依赖于Windows特定的软件或技术,如.NET框架开发的应用,那么选择Windows Server操作系统则更为合适。

三、网络配置

1、带宽选择

- 阿里云轻量服务器的带宽直接影响网站或应用的访问速度,对于流量较小的个人网站,1 - 2Mbps的带宽可能就能够满足需求,但如果是预计有较高流量的商业网站,如图片分享网站或者视频网站,就需要选择更高带宽,如5Mbps甚至10Mbps以上。

- 要考虑到峰值流量的情况,例如在促销活动期间或者网站发布热门内容时,流量可能会突然增加,适当预留一定的带宽余量可以避免网站出现卡顿或者无法访问的情况。

2、域名绑定与解析

- 要使网站能够通过域名访问,需要将购买的域名绑定到阿里云轻量服务器上,首先在域名注册商处将域名解析到阿里云轻量服务器的公网IP地址。

- 在阿里云控制台中,也可以进行相关的域名管理操作,如添加域名解析记录等,确保域名解析的准确性和及时性,这样用户才能顺利通过域名访问服务器上的网站或应用。

阿里云轻量服务器配置,阿里云轻量服务器配置

四、安全配置

1、防火墙设置

- 阿里云轻量服务器默认提供了防火墙功能,对于不同的应用场景,需要开放或限制特定的端口,对于Web服务器,通常需要开放80(HTTP)和443(HTTPS)端口,如果服务器上还运行着数据库服务,如MySQL(默认端口3306),需要根据安全策略决定是否将其端口对外开放。

- 只开放必要的端口可以大大提高服务器的安全性,减少被恶意攻击的风险。

2、安全组规则

- 安全组是一种虚拟的防火墙,可以对轻量服务器的入站和出站流量进行精细的控制,可以创建安全组规则,允许或拒绝特定IP地址段的访问。

- 如果只想让公司内部的IP地址访问服务器上的管理界面,可以设置安全组规则,只允许公司内部IP段的入站访问,从而保障服务器的安全。

五、软件安装与配置

1、Web服务器安装(以Nginx为例)

- 在Linux系统下,安装Nginx非常方便,首先使用包管理器(如apt - get或yum)进行安装,安装完成后,可以通过修改Nginx的配置文件来配置网站的根目录、域名绑定等信息。

- 在Ubuntu系统中,通过“sudo apt - get install nginx”命令安装Nginx,然后在“/etc/nginx/sites - available”目录下创建或修改网站的配置文件,指定网站的域名、根目录以及相关的服务器配置选项。

2、数据库安装(以MySQL为例)

- 在CentOS系统下安装MySQL,首先需要下载MySQL的yum源,然后通过yum命令进行安装,安装完成后,需要进行数据库的初始化设置,如设置root用户密码、创建数据库和用户等操作。

- 这一系列的操作确保了数据库能够正常运行,并且具有一定的安全性,为Web应用提供数据存储和管理的支持。

六、数据备份与恢复

1、数据备份策略

阿里云轻量服务器配置,阿里云轻量服务器配置

- 对于服务器上的数据,无论是网站文件还是数据库数据,都需要制定合理的备份策略,可以定期(如每天或每周)对数据进行备份。

- 对于网站文件,可以使用文件同步工具(如rsync)将文件备份到其他存储设备或者云存储中,对于数据库,可以使用数据库自带的备份工具(如MySQL的mysqldump命令)进行备份。

2、恢复测试

- 定期进行数据恢复测试是确保备份数据有效性的重要手段,在测试环境中,模拟数据丢失的情况,然后使用备份数据进行恢复,检查恢复后的数据是否完整、应用是否能够正常运行。

七、性能优化

1、系统优化

- 对于Linux系统,可以通过调整系统参数来提高服务器的性能,调整文件系统的I/O调度策略,根据服务器的磁盘类型(如机械硬盘或固态硬盘)选择合适的调度算法。

- 可以优化内存管理,调整系统的swappiness参数,减少不必要的内存交换,提高内存的使用效率。

2、应用优化

- 如果是Web应用,优化代码结构、减少不必要的数据库查询、压缩和缓存静态资源等操作都可以提高应用的性能。

- 使用内容分发网络(CDN)来缓存和分发静态资源,如图片、CSS和JavaScript文件,可以大大提高网站的加载速度,减轻服务器的负担。

八、结论

阿里云轻量服务器的配置是一个综合性的过程,需要从实例选择、网络配置、安全设置、软件安装到性能优化等多方面进行考虑,通过合理的配置,可以使服务器高效、安全地运行各种业务应用,满足不同用户的需求,无论是个人开发者的小项目还是中小企业的业务运营,都能在阿里云轻量服务器上找到合适的解决方案。

黑狐家游戏

发表评论

最新文章